MTV Reality Star Dead At 52

MTV Real World Star, Sarah Becker, has passed away at 52.

Becker, starred on season 5 of MTV’s “The Real World.” The show aired in 1996, in Miami. A family member told TMZ, Becker died of suicide at her home in Illinois, last week.

Becker moved back to Illinois to be a caretaker for her mom and sister. She was planning on making a move back to California in the future. She had mental health challenges and was injured in a skateboard accident.

Back on “The Real World” Becker worked in the comic book industry. She came to the show from La Jolla, California.

One of her most memorable moments on the show was when she brought a puppy back to the house. She named the puppy Leroy.

During this season, the cast members were given $50,000 seed money to start a business. Although the stars worked hard, there were several conflicts and all experienced failure to launch.

Sarah is remembered by her family as someone who took care of everyone else, other than herself.
